Verse Comparison: Nahum 3:11

<< Nahum 3:10   Nahum 3:12 >>

American Standard Version
Thou also shalt be drunken; thou shalt be hid; thou also shalt seek a stronghold because of the enemy.

Amplified® Bible
You will be drunk [Nineveh, with the cup of God's wrath]; you will be dazed. You will seek {and} require a refuge because of the enemy.

Contemporary English Version
Nineveh, now it's your turn! You will get drunk and try to hide from your enemy.

Darby English Version
Thou also shalt be drunken: thou shalt be hid; thou also shalt seek a refuge from the enemy.

Good News Bible
Nineveh, you too will fall into a drunken stupor! You too will try to escape from your enemies.

King James Version
Thou also shalt be drunken: thou shalt be hid, thou also shalt seek strength because of the enemy.

New American Standard Bible
You too will become drunk, You will be hidden. You too will search for a refuge from the enemy.

New International Version
You too will become drunk;
you will go into hiding
and seek refuge from the enemy.

New King James Version
You also will be drunk;
You will be hidden;
You also will seek refuge from the enemy.

N.A.S.B. in E-Prime
You too will become drunk, You will become hidden. You too will search for a refuge from the enemy.

Revised Standard Version
You also will be drunken, you will be dazed; you will seek a refuge from the enemy.

Young's Literal Translation
Even thou art drunken, thou art hidden, Even thou dost seek a strong place, because of an enemy.
